UnZippy is a standalone Windows executable application (.exe) built with Python, PyQt5, and packaged using PyInstaller. It is designed to extract archives (ZIP and 7Z formats) from a specified input folder or a single archive file, recursively handling nested archives within the extracted contents while maintaining the original folder structure and naming conventions. The program creates a dedicated output folder for each top-level archive, named after the archive file (without extension), and extracts nested archives into subfolders similarly named after them.
Key features include:
- Support for password-protected archives (applied globally to all archives).
- Option to delete nested archives after successful extraction (top-level archives are not deleted).
- Logging of the extraction process to a file and on-screen display.
- Handling of multiple top-level archives if the input is a folder (searches recursively through subfolders for archives).
Note: While the program searches for files with extensions .zip, .7z, .rar, and .tar, it only supports extraction for .zip and .7z files. RAR and TAR files will be detected but may fail to extract, resulting in a warning in the logs.
The application runs in a multi-threaded manner to keep the GUI responsive during extraction and is distributed as a standalone .exe, eliminating the need for users to install Python or dependencies.
